Framatome is an international leader in nuclear energy recognised for its innovative, digital and value-added solutions for the global nuclear fleet. With worldwide expertise and a proven track record for reliability and performance, the company designs, services and installs components, fuel, and instrumentation and control systems for nuclear power plants. Its more than 20,000 employees work every day to help Framatome's customers supply ever cleaner, safer and more economical low-carbon energy.
The role of the Project Administrator supporting projects includes, but is not limited to, the following aspects:
- Provide day-to-day administrative support to project managers and wider project teams.
- Maintain project documentation including registers, trackers, action logs, risk logs, and meeting minutes.
- Schedule and coordinate project meetings, workshops, and reviews, including preparation of agendas and materials.
- Assist with the preparation of reports, dashboards, and presentations for internal and external stakeholders.
- Ensure timely follow-up on actions, decisions, and deliverables from project meetings.
- Liaise with internal departments and external contractors or suppliers as required.
- Assist in onboarding new team members and ensuring access to systems, tools, and project documentation.
- Support the continuous improvement of administrative and project support processes.
The role of the Project Administrator managing secondments includes, but is not limited to, the following aspects:
- Coordinate and administer secondment agreements, extensions, and contractual changes as necessary.
- Maintain accurate records of all secondment arrangements, including start/end dates, host departments, and approval documents.
- Track and report on secondment status, upcoming renewals, and changes, ensuring relevant stakeholders are informed.
- Generate billing information and raise billing requests for seconded individuals.
- Monitor the financial performance of secondment contracts, conduct regular reporting, and implement corrective actions where necessary.
- Contribute to continuous improvement of secondment processes and administrative tools.
